– President-elect Barack Obama selects a lawyer who formerly represented the Recording Industry Association of America in file sharing cases to be the third in command at the Justice Department. [CNET]
– Trans World Entertainment reports a 14% decline in comparable store sales for the 2008 holiday season. [Newswire]
– Nine Inch Nails topped the bestselling MP3 album of 2008 list at Amazon.com, even though the music could be had for free. [Amazon]
– The Recording Academy and the Recording Artists’ Coalition (RAC) have merged. RAC will become an “integral program of The Academy’s “GRAMMY(r)s on the Hill’ initiative, which advances the rights of music creators through advocacy, education and dialogue.” [Grammy.com]
